Charlie Sheen pens a deal with Lionsgate for new sitcom

June 28th, 2011 - 10:10 pm ICT by Aishwarya Bhatt  

Hollywood, June 28 (THAINDIAN NEWS) Charlie Sheen has reportedly penned a deal with Lionsgate for a new sitcom. The actor was fired from his high paying job on the highly successful CBS show “Two and a Half Men” earlier in the year.

A source told Radar Online that the 45-year-old has concluded the deal to be part of the show. The report said Sheen’s role in the new show will be similar to the one he was playing on Two and a Half Men.

The website quoted the source as saying that, “Charlie has inked a deal with Lionsgate Television to create and star in a new sitcom. Charlie’s character will be very similar to the one he played on Two And a Half Men, however the show will be a lot racier.”

Some analysts say Lionsgate is gambling with the choice of Sheen. His firing from the Two and a Half Men show followed the off-screen controversies that Sheen was involved in. The height of the controversy was when he was hospitalized for suspected cocaine overdose.

Several networks are fighting to have the right to the new show. The frontrunners include TBS and other notable networks.
